site stats

Table exists pyspark

WebCatalog.listTables ( [dbName]) Returns a list of tables/views in the specified database. Catalog.recoverPartitions (tableName) Recovers all the partitions of the given table and updates the catalog. Catalog.refreshByPath (path) Invalidates and refreshes all the cached data (and the associated metadata) for any DataFrame that contains the given ... WebdeltaTable = DeltaTable.forPath(spark, "/path/to/table") In addition, you can convert an existing Parquet table in place into a Delta table.: deltaTable = DeltaTable.convertToDelta(spark, "parquet.`/path/to/table`") New in version 0.4. toDF() → pyspark.sql.dataframe.DataFrame ¶ Get a DataFrame representation of this Delta table. …

DROP TABLE - Spark 3.0.0 Documentation - Apache Spark

WebFeb 6, 2024 · Use saveAsTable () method from DataFrameWriter to create a Hive table from Spark or PySpark DataFrame. We can use the DataFrame to write into a new/existing table. Pass the table name you wanted to save … WebA new table will be created if the table not exists. For v2 table, partitionBy will be ignored if the table already exists. partitionBy will be respected only if the v2 table does not exist. Besides, the v2 table created by this API lacks some functionalities (e.g., customized properties, options, and serde info). If you need them, please ... oracle cloud threat report https://deardrbob.com

Checking if value exists in PySpark DataFrame column - SkyTowner

WebAug 24, 2024 · To check table exists in Databricks hive metastore using Pyspark. Use below code: if spark.catalog._jcatalog.tableExists (f" {database_name}. {table_name}"): print … WebCREATE TABLE. Defines a table in an existing schema. You can use any of three different means to create a table for different purposes: Based on a column definition you provide. Derived from data at an existing storage location. Derived from a query. This statement matches CREATE TABLE [USING] using Hive syntax. WebDatabricks uses Delta Lake for all tables by default. You can easily load tables to DataFrames, such as in the following example: Python Copy spark.read.table("..") Load data into a DataFrame from files You can load data from many supported file formats. portsmouth va ice

Catalog — PySpark 3.4.0 documentation

Category:Spark Essentials — How to Read and Write Data With PySpark

Tags:Table exists pyspark

Table exists pyspark

PySpark NOT isin() or IS NOT IN Operator - Spark by {Examples}

WebDec 20, 2024 · PySpark DataFrame API doesn’t have a function notin () to check value does not exist in a list of values however, you can use NOT operator (~) in conjunction with isin () function to negate the result. Let’s see with an example, below example filter the rows languages column value not present in ‘ Java ‘ & ‘ Scala ‘. WebApr 30, 2024 · Encountered while trying to vacuum an empty delta table through an automated vacuum that lists out a database path and checks if any underlying table paths are delta tables. All that exists under this example table path is an empty _delta_log directory

Table exists pyspark

Did you know?

WebApr 12, 2024 · 1 Answer. To avoid primary key violation issues when upserting data into a SQL Server table in Databricks, you can use the MERGE statement in SQL Server. The MERGE statement allows you to perform both INSERT and UPDATE operations based on the existence of data in the target table. You can use the MERGE statement to compare the … WebJan 16, 2024 · Solution: PySpark Check if Column Exists in DataFrame PySpark DataFrame has an attribute columns () that returns all column names as a list, hence you can use Python to check if the column exists. listColumns = df. columns "colum_name" in listColumns 2. Check by Case insensitive

WebSyntax DROP TABLE [ IF EXISTS ] table_identifier Parameter IF EXISTS If specified, no exception is thrown when the table does not exist. table_identifier Specifies the table name to be dropped. The table name may be optionally qualified with a database name. Syntax: [ database_name. ] table_name Examples WebMar 5, 2024 · To check if all the given values exist in a PySpark Column: df. selectExpr ('any (vals == "A") AND any (vals == "B") AS bool_exists'). show () +-----------+ bool_exists +---------- …

WebDec 21, 2024 · display (spark.sql (“DROP TABLE IF EXISTS flights”)) display (spark.sql (“CREATE TABLE flights USING DELTA LOCATION ‘/tmp/flights_delta’”)) Before we test the Delta table, we may optimize... WebApr 28, 2024 · spark.sql(“CREATE TABLE IF NOT EXISTS salesTable_manag2 AS SELECT * FROM df_final_View”) If you have a SQL background, this method is probably the most …

WebNov 1, 2024 · The default PySpark save mode is error, also known as errorifexists. This will create a Delta table if one doesn’t exist already and error out if the Delta table already exists. Let’s use df1 to create another Delta table and explicitly set the save mode to error.

WebMar 5, 2024 · To check if all the given values exist in a PySpark Column: df. selectExpr ('any (vals == "A") AND any (vals == "B") AS bool_exists'). show () +-----------+ bool_exists +-----------+ true +-----------+ filter_none Here, we are checking whether both the values A and B exist in the PySpark column. portsmouth va hospitalWebpyspark.sql.functions.exists — PySpark 3.2.1 documentation Getting Started Development Migration Guide Spark SQL pyspark.sql.SparkSession pyspark.sql.Catalog … portsmouth va jobs openingsWebJan 25, 2024 · The below example uses array_contains () from Pyspark SQL functions which checks if a value contains in an array if present it returns true otherwise false. from pyspark. sql. functions import array_contains df. filter ( array_contains ( df. languages,"Java")) \ . show ( truncate =False) This yields below DataFrame results. oracle cloud uat instanceWeb5 hours ago · But when I write through pyspark to the table, I get an error: Cannot write extra fields to struct 'group': 'ord_2' ... In pyspark how to define the schema for list of list with datatype. Related questions. ... Checking if an arbitrary file exists on the server can be considered Path Traversal? oracle cloud termsWebWrite the DataFrame into a Spark table. DataFrame.spark.to_table () is an alias of DataFrame.to_table (). Parameters namestr, required Table name in Spark. formatstring, optional Specifies the output data source format. … oracle cloud terminologyWebpyspark.sql.streaming.DataStreamReader.table. ¶. DataStreamReader.table(tableName: str) → DataFrame [source] ¶. Define a Streaming DataFrame on a Table. The DataSource corresponding to the table should support streaming mode. New in version 3.1.0. Parameters. tableNamestr. string, for the name of the table. oracle cloud time and labor documentationWebAug 15, 2024 · pyspark.sql.Column.isin () function is used to check if a column value of DataFrame exists/contains in a list of string values and this function mostly used with either where () or filter () functions. Let’s see with an example, below example filter the rows languages column value present in ‘ Java ‘ & ‘ Scala ‘. portsmouth va homes for sale by owner